Sitting in the small, traditional North Norfolk village of Wood Norton, Stable Cottage offers a warm welcome to those seeking more traditional cottage accommodation.
With the accommodation arranged across the ground floor, this charming property offers three double bedrooms, a shower room, and a separate toilet. The large living room leads on to a sunroom which overlooks the real draw of this property, its amazing walled garden. Laid to patio and lawn with mature flower beds, this sun trap also features a large barn with an open side onto the garden, providing somewhere to sit in the shade or shelter from the rain while still being able to take in this lovely outdoor space.
This property is perfect for recharging your batteries and maybe reading that book you keep meaning to get to, but should you venture a little further you will find yourself just half an hour from the stunning Norfolk coastline. Undertake a spot of crabbing at Blakeney or watch the boats bob on the tide at Wells-next-the-Sea. Head a little further east and stroll along Cromer Pier, or west and explore the traditional seaside town of Hunstanton. In fact, there are lots of coastal habitats to explore including salt and Cley marshes, sand and shingle beaches, rolling sand dunes and picturesque quays so wildlife and coastal enthusiasts alike will find much to love.
You can also be in Wroxham, the gateway to the Norfolk Broads, in 40 minutes too. Add in lots of historical sites such as the Blickling, Holkham, Houghton and Sandringham Estates, and attractions such as BeWilderwood, North Norfolk Railway, Bure Valley Railway, trips on the Broads, Sheringham Park and Pensthorpe Nature Reserve, the Muckleburgh and Thursford Collections, the latter with its Christmas Spectacular and Santa’s Magical Journey and you’ll soon see why there’s lots here for everyone.
